I know some people prefer the first because it was more...focused, maybe?

But I agree, the second takes all the great stuff from 1 and expands and goes absolutely nuts with it. It's fantastic.
2 is also much more balanced. You can tell they made the SPECIAL system last minute. Some skills in fallout like outdoorsmen were useless in 1 but very useful in 2.

Other little things like skills costing more points after certain thresholds or some perks actually possible to get due to actually getting enough XP to get past level ~13-15 made the experience just better overall.
